Sanibel Hurricane Re-Entry Permits 2026: What You Need to Know

The City of Sanibel recently announced that both residents and businesses will continue to utilize the 2024 Hurricane Re-Entry Permits for the duration of the 2026 season. This extension is designed to reduce administrative hurdles as the community continues its resilient march forward.

The Golden Rule for 2026: If you currently possess a valid 2024 permit, you do not need to apply for a new one. Simply keep your existing pass in a secure, accessible location (like your vehicle’s glove box or an emergency “go-bag”).

Who Needs a New Permit?

If you are a new resident, a new business owner, or have simply misplaced your 2024 pass, you must secure a new permit before the peak of the season. Sanibel utilizes a color-coded system to ensure an organized and safe re-entry process following any potential evacuation orders.


How to Apply for New Permits

For those eligible who do not yet have their Sanibel Hurricane Re-Entry Permits 2026, the application process is straightforward and can be completed via email or in person.

1. Residential Permits (Green)

These are designated for residents and property owners on both Sanibel and Captiva Islands.

  • Requirements: A valid photo ID featuring your island address OR a valid photo ID accompanied by another accepted proof of residence (such as a utility bill or lease agreement).

  • Application: Download the Residential Form Here.

  • Submission: Email the completed form to hurricanepass@mysanibel.com or hand-deliver it to the Sanibel Police Department.

2. Commercial Permits (Red)

These are reserved for businesses with a physical location operating on Sanibel or Captiva.

  • Requirements: Business documentation as specified on the official application.

  • Application: Download the Commercial Form Here.

  • Submission: Email to hurricanepass@mysanibel.com or visit the Police Department in person.


Logistics & Contact Information

The Sanibel Police Department (SPD) serves as the primary hub for permit issuance. If you have questions regarding your eligibility or the status of an existing permit, the SPD team is available to assist.

  • Office Location: Sanibel City Hall, 800 Dunlop Road, Sanibel, FL 33957.

  • Non-Emergency Line: 239-472-3111.

  • Operating Hours: Monday – Friday, 8: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m.

Why This Matters for Your Real Estate Investment

At the LeAneSUAREZGroup, we always stress that “preparedness is the ultimate peace of mind.” Having your re-entry permits secured is one of the most critical steps in protecting your property. Following a major weather event, these passes are the only way to gain early access to the island to assess damage, secure your home, or begin the remediation process with preferred partners like Vieira Home Care.


Hurricane Readiness At-A-Glance

  • Validity: 2024 permits are valid through the 2026 season.

  • Residential Color: Green.

  • Commercial Color: Red.

  • Submission Email: hurricanepass@mysanibel.com.

  • Required for: All residents and business owners seeking post-storm access.
